Browse All Topicssubject:- ORA-12500:TNS listener failed to start a dedicated server process. AND ORA-12560:TNS Protocol adapter error.
senario:-
1) We installed Ora9i on Win2000. After installing I created a service name in Ora8i client to connect to Orac9i server.
2) Ping and TNSping has worked fine at client side.
3) But in client's sqlplus when connected using servicename it says ORA-12500.
4) I also tried to create another service name at server side that connects to its own database and tested it.It says ORA-12560.
5) I tried to connect through DBAStudio at server side I got same ORA-12560 error.
